Placement

Gutters are designed to drain and collect rainwater, but when they're damaged or placed incorrectly the water may flow down the sides a house and seep into the foundations and [Redirect Only] walls. This can lead to structural damage, soil erosiveness and flooding, as well as damp crawlspaces and basements. Proper guttering and downpipe installation is crucial to avoid this, and is usually controlled by building regulations.

Downpipes are drainage pipes that connect with a spouting system or guttering. They funnel snow melt and rainwater (in cold climates) away from your house using gravity. They also shield foundations and walls from water damage and prevent the rotting of fascia boards and leaks.

The correct size of a downpipe is crucial for the proper drainage system. Oversized downpipes may cause overflow, and if placed too near the home, can increase the risk of flooding. The ideal size of a downpipe is based on roof size and pitch and a good standard is to have one downpipe for [Redirect Only] every 9m (30ft) of guttering.

There are many downpipe materials available, including vinyl and plastic. Metal options like galvanised steel and aluminium provide strength, corrosion resistance, and long-lasting endurance in all weather conditions. Plastics like PVC or vinyl are lightweight and cost to replace gutters and downpipes-effective. They are also simple to install. However, they can be prone to UV degradation under harsh sunlight.

After the downpipes and gutters are installed, the next step is to seal them all together with high-quality siliconized caulking. This will ensure that the joint is water-proof and any screws or bolts are properly sealed to prevent water from getting into them. It is also necessary to apply the caulking to any seams, end caps and downpipe outlets, to avoid leaks and obstructions.

Installation

Downpipes ensure that the water from your roof is properly drained. Your guttering system could overflow without them. This could lead to structural damage to your home and other issues, like damage to your landscaping, flooding in basements and crawl spaces, and mould.

When selecting your downpipes, it is a good idea to select quality materials to ensure that they can drain away the rainwater effectively. It is also important to choose the right size downpipes for your house according to the amount of rainwater you need to divert and the surface area of your roof. There are many sizes and styles to choose from and include round downpipes for an elegant appearance, and square ones for both modern and conventional homes.

After you have selected your downpipes, they need to be put on the wall of the house. This task can be completed either by yourself or by hiring a professional gutter installation service. If you choose to do it yourself mark the position of every downpipe by drawing a line vertically. This will help keep them straight and ensure that they are placed where they are required to be. After this, connect the brackets to the downpipes. These should be placed at the ends of the downpipe to prevent them from moving with time, particularly when the eaves aren't high enough.

It is a good idea to add downpipe extensions to the gutters if you have lots of rainwater to divert, as this will help to ensure that the water gets where it needs to be. If your gutters and downpipes aren't properly positioned, they can cause standing water that could lead to erosion in the yard or cracks in your foundation.

Once the downpipes are in place, it is important to check for any leaks or gaps. Caulk should be applied to these areas to stop water from entering your home. Caulk must be applied to the joints and ends of downpipes to make them waterproof.

Maintenance

Guttering and drainpipes are essential for a home. They help to manage the water flow and direct it away from important areas like doorways, porches and garden beds. They protect the roof from water damage as also the foundations. In time, however, guttering and drainpipes can be clogged with debris, making them less efficient at their job. A good guttering system that is regularly maintained and cleaned helps to keep this from happening.

Maintenance of gutters should be done each year to ensure the gutters are functioning correctly. This includes examining and repairing downpipes to ensure that they are not blocked, and checking the gutters and their brackets for cracks or leaks and also making sure that the brackets are aligned correctly. To avoid any further issues it is essential to follow the correct method of re-aligning the gutters when sections have shifted.

The downpipes, which are part of the guttering system and help to disperse rainwater that has collected on the roof, are vital. They are placed in the gutter run and should be positioned at least a metre from the house to dispel water away from important areas. It is recommended that a larger distance is preferred to lower the risk of leaks and other issues associated with downpipes.

Downpipes can be blocked by wet leaves, moss, and other debris that builds up over time. Regular cleaning, and the use of a drain unblocker, can help keep your downpipes free. You can also purchase downpipe plugs that fit into your downpipes and assist in preventing blockages.
